Book excerpt: Excerpt from Australian Stories Retold and Sketches of Country Life Charitable purpose, and published in the Daily Telegraph in Sydney, they have beguiled many weary hours of their author at a time of much anxiety for all those who, like himself, were interested in the great pas toral industry of the country. Iarn no judge of their merits, if, indeed, they have any. The first person who suggested their collection in this form was the late Chief Justice, Sir James Martin, who was pleased to speak in terms somewhat too laudatory of them, and in his rapid manner said, You must put them in a book, you know - you must put them in a book. Well, here they are in a book. There is little or nothing imagina tive in the volume. The Stories Retold are chie y gathered from the Press records of the day, and from the word of mouth of old colonial friends who have some recollection of the events narrated. The Sketches of Country Life are derived almost wholly from my own experiences. The descriptions of men and scenery are exactly set down as they appeared to me. So many wonderful changes have taken place in colonial society since I was young, that I venture to h0pe the book may not prove uninteresting to those Who have not been eyewitnesses of those changes. Book excerpt: Excerpt from Australian Tales, and Sketches From Real Life Most of the following tales and sketches have appeared in the Sydney Mail; and I have good reason to believe that they have been favourably received by thousands of subscribers to that influential newspaper. In publishing them in a volume, I am yielding to the persuasion of many kind friends, who have expressed their belief that they Will be well received, and be useful. I have spent much time in altering and improving all the articles; and they Will be fresh to my old readers. The fact of the articles having appeared in the columns of the Sydney Mail, will be a sufficient guarantee to parents, that they need not scruple to place the volume in the hands of their children. I will only add, that there is nothing controversial or see tarian in it; and I have used my utmost efforts to make it both amusing and instructive. English readers will find many phases of Australian life depicted for which I claim this merit, that their accuracy may be relied on. Book excerpt: Excerpt from Under the Street Lamp: Vignettes of Australian Bush Life Much of the literature dealing with Australian bush life has represented, and for the most part, faithfully, the rougher, and it may be said the coarser and lower, elements in the charac ter of the back-blocks worker. But every one who knows the true Australian bushman knows that he has another side. Against the almost universal indulgence in drink, gambling, profanity, and general rowdyism, must be placed many noble characteristics. Book excerpt: Excerpt from An Australian Rip Van Winkle: And Other Pieces; Being a Sketch-Book After the Style of Washington Irving In some states of Australia - especially in the South - there are those curious survivals to be seen as you thread the wild ranges in motor or coach - the roads that lead nowhere. Many will recognize the phenomenon indicated. There used to be scores of them threading the hills and flats that rise immediately over Encounter Bay. And it is the same to-day; as you flash along the fine valley causeways, you see winding up into the uninhabited bush-land on either side, these tracks of white sand, just wide enough to take a vehicle, and choosing one, you can sometimes trace it with the eye before you are away - ribboning for miles over the silent piney ranges. Of course those neat little roads leading so persistently where by all human conjecture there is nothing and never was anything, of permanent consequence (appearing so startlingly in the boundless scrub like a path in an enchanted shrubbery) have quite a steady romantic interest for youth, and a certain family of children which this story concerned, who sometimes took their pleasure on these high flats over the sea, would often turn their cobby little horses into some specially inviting road to nowhere only to find it breaking off into lesser new ones, or threading unalteringly into the unknown, beyond their courage or the daylight.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Excerpt from Australian Life I was walking along George Street, Brisbane, last Monday in the afternoon when I suddenly ran upon my friend Power. Power is a man worth knowing. I suppose no one has been along the Australian coast, from Perth to Port Darwin, more Often than he has. Is there a little port-town all round that he has not been in? Is there a river, navi gable or unnavigable, that finds its way into Australian seas. That he has not floated on? His stock Of tales is the largest and best Of anyone I know, and he has a sort of humorous kindliness about him, a genuine humanistic tolerance and appreciation, which has made him the friend of all sorts and conditions of men, women, and animals. He has the unctuous pleasure of discovering and understanding every oddity, and the light of this pleasure beams up in his eyes and on his lips and in his whole face as he sits Opposite some abnormal piece of humanity in a cosy corner, just as when he pauses from his submarine work in his diver's dress to observe the antics Of some eccentric denizen of the deep.
